Angeles City, Pampanga, is a city of striking duality. To the casual observer, it is synonymous with Fields Avenue, a neon-lit thoroughfare known for its vibrant nightlife and entertainment complex. Yet, beneath this surface of transactional encounters lies a far more complex and human reality: a city where genuine, enduring relationships are forged, tested, and redefined against a unique socio-economic backdrop. The romantic storylines of Angeles are not conventional fairy tales; they are gritty, poignant, and deeply compelling narratives of resilience, cultural collision, and the universal search for love and security.
The most prominent romantic archetype in Angeles is the cross-cultural relationship between Western expatriates or tourists and local Filipina women. Critics often dismiss these pairings as purely transactional—a cynical exchange of companionship for financial support. While economic disparity is an undeniable factor, this reductionism ignores the rich, often successful, relationships that emerge. The storyline here is not one of exploitation but of pragmatic negotiation. For many women, entering a relationship with a foreigner is a calculated strategy for upward mobility, not for themselves alone, but for their extended family—a core tenet of Filipino culture. For the foreign men, often retirees or those seeking a simpler life, the attraction lies not just in the physical beauty of their partners but in their perceived traditional values of care, loyalty, and devotion, which they feel are lacking in Western societies.
These relationships, therefore, become a daily act of translation—not just of language (though that is a hurdle), but of love languages. The Western partner learns the concept of utang na loob (a debt of gratitude), understanding that a gift is not a standalone gesture but part of an intricate web of familial obligation. The Filipina partner navigates the foreigner’s need for independence and personal space, often clashing with the Filipino culture of pakikisama (getting along) and close-knit family interference. The most compelling romantic storylines in Angeles are those that survive this clash, where a retired American learns to joyfully participate in noisy, extended-family fiestas, and a Filipina from a poor barangay finds a partner who respects her ambition to start a small sari-sari store rather than keeping her dependent.
Beyond the expat-local dynamic, Angeles is also a stage for more traditional Filipino romances, albeit intensified by the city’s unique pressures. The local dating scene among Kapampangans (the native ethnic group) is characterized by a fierce pride in their culinary heritage and a strong, often matriarchal, family structure. A romantic storyline here is punctuated by lutong Kapampangan—cooking for a lover is a profound act of affection. The drama often stems from family approval, with nanays (mothers) playing the role of both gatekeeper and cheerleader. A young couple’s struggle is not just about their feelings, but about securing a pamalae (formal courtship and family meeting) and proving their worth to a network of kumares and kumpares (godparents). This backdrop of intense family and communal life means that romance is rarely a private affair; it is a public, celebrated, and occasionally meddled-in spectacle.
However, the shadow of the city’s history as the red-light district adjacent to Clark Air Base casts a long pall. For every hopeful love story, there is a counter-narrative of heartbreak: the “love ’em and leave ’em” foreigner, the Japayuki (Filipina entertainer working in Japan) sending money home to a husband who has taken another wife, or the local man who cannot compete with the financial power of foreigners and thus feels his masculinity eroded. The city’s romantic storylines are thus steeped in a pervasive anxiety about abandonment and authenticity. Trust is a scarce and precious commodity, often verified through shared access to phone locations, video calls at odd hours, and the slow, painful process of revealing one’s true self beyond the initial performance of courtship.
Ultimately, the romance of Angeles City is a literature of survival. It is a place where love is rarely a frivolous emotion but a practical, strategic, and yet powerfully genuine force. The couples who walk hand-in-hand down fields Avenue at sunset are not characters in a simple morality play. They are co-authors of a complex narrative where a green card or a monthly remittance can coexist with genuine tenderness, where a shared plate of sisig is as binding as a wedding vow, and where the greatest romantic victory is not a flawless fairy tale ending, but a resilient partnership forged in the unflinching light of economic and cultural reality. In Angeles, love stories are not written in the stars; they are built, brick by painstaking brick, in the streets between a dream and a paycheck.

The Foundation of Love: Historical Romantic Legacies
The very existence of Angeles City is a testament to a shared vision between partners.
Don Angel Pantaleon de Miranda & Doña Rosalía de Jesús: In 1796, this founding couple pioneered the settlement originally known as Culiat. Their partnership wasn't just familial but foundational, carving a new town out of the vines of the Pampanga landscape. Today, their remains are buried together at the side of the Holy Rosary Parish Church, serving as a permanent memorial to their lifelong bond.
Generational Clans: Historical narratives in the city frequently highlight marriages that shaped the local landscape. For instance, the union of Teresa Gomez and Juan De Dios Nepomuceno established a clan that would drive much of the city's modern progress.

The "Angeles Pampanga Sex Scandal" typically refers to the systemic and historical issues of sexual exploitation and human trafficking in Angeles City, particularly in the Walking Street/Fields Avenue
red-light district. While specific viral incidents occasionally make headlines, the term often encompasses larger, ongoing law enforcement operations targeting child exploitation and organized prostitution. Historical Context and Root Causes
The sex trade in Angeles City was largely institutionalized following the establishment of Clark Air Force Base Military Influence The jeepney swerved past the neon-lit karaoke bars
: During the Vietnam War era, the city became a primary destination for R&R (Rest and Recreation), leading to the proliferation of go-go bars and "entertainment" establishments centered around foreign military personnel. Transition to Tourism
: After the U.S. military departed in 1991 following the Mount Pinatubo eruption, the infrastructure remained. It transitioned into a global hub for sex tourism , primarily catering to expatriates and travelers. Major Modern Scandals and Raids
Recent years have seen high-profile crackdowns on online and physical sexual exploitation: Online Sexual Exploitation of Children (OSEC)
: In early 2025, the National Bureau of Investigation (NBI) arrested a woman in Angeles for running online sexual shows involving her own children. This highlighted a growing trend where exploitation has moved from physical bars to digital platforms. Bar Raids and Rescues : Organizations like International Justice Mission (IJM)
frequently collaborate with local police to raid bars notorious for trafficking. One significant operation rescued 11 young women and led to the arrest of bar owners for violating the Anti-Trafficking in Persons Act Foreign Offenders
: High-profile arrests of foreign nationals, such as "American pedophiles" and other expatriates, have occurred periodically for the exploitation of minors. Legal and Social Impact
Despite being a major source of revenue for the city, prostitution remains illegal under Philippine law. UNICEF Estimates
: Data indicates there have been as many as 200 brothels in the area, with an estimated 60,000 to 100,000 children involved in prostitution nationwide, many concentrated in Angeles. Government Response : The local government, led by officials like Mayor Lazatin
, has increased rehabilitation efforts for survivors at facilities like the "Home for the Girls". Summary Table: Key Legislation Description Republic Act No. 9208
The Anti-Trafficking in Persons Act of 2003 (expanded in 2022). Republic Act No. 7610
Special Protection of Children Against Abuse, Exploitation, and Discrimination. Cybercrime Prevention Act
Used to prosecute OSEC cases involving online live-streaming.
